Meanwhile, "For Windows 10 users, we’ve found that having at least 12GB of system RAM on a PC allows the game to operate without paging and provides a smoother gameplay experience." Holy high disposable incomes, Batman - 12 Gigabytes? SLI and Crossfire aren't playing nice, and some folk with single GPUs are even reporting issues on newer drivers. The re-release hasn't gone completely smoothly, however. Warner are also offering all previous Arkham games for free to folk who purchased Arkham Knight between its initial release and November 16, along with a forthcoming Community Challenge Pack DLC and "Batman: Arkham inspired Team Fortress 2 items created by the Batman: Arkham community." But now it has, along with all the DLC released for the untroubled console versions in the meantime. It was pulled off sale in July after criticisms of the PC version's poor performance reached fever pitch, but I don't think any of us really expected it would take this long to return. After a three and a half month hiatus, Batman: Arkham Knight is now available on Steam again.
